首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

C# ODBC查询速度非常慢

的原因可能有多种,以下是一些可能的原因和解决方法:

  1. 数据库索引问题:如果查询的表没有适当的索引,查询速度可能会很慢。可以通过创建适当的索引来优化查询速度。腾讯云提供的云数据库 TencentDB for MySQL 支持索引功能,可以根据具体需求选择适当的索引类型进行优化。了解更多信息,请访问:TencentDB for MySQL
  2. 数据库连接问题:连接到数据库的网络延迟或连接池设置不当可能导致查询速度变慢。可以尝试优化网络连接,确保网络稳定,并根据具体情况调整连接池的配置参数。
  3. 查询语句优化问题:查询语句的编写方式可能会影响查询速度。可以通过优化查询语句,避免不必要的联接、子查询和重复计算,以提高查询效率。
  4. 数据量过大问题:如果查询的数据量非常大,可能会导致查询速度变慢。可以考虑对数据进行分页查询或者使用分布式数据库来处理大数据量的查询需求。腾讯云提供的云原生数据库 TcaplusDB 可以满足大规模数据存储和查询的需求。了解更多信息,请访问:TcaplusDB
  5. ODBC驱动问题:某些情况下,ODBC驱动程序可能存在性能问题。可以尝试更新或更换ODBC驱动程序版本,或者考虑使用其他数据库连接方式,如ADO.NET等。

总结起来,要优化C# ODBC查询速度,可以从数据库索引、连接设置、查询语句优化、数据量处理和驱动程序等方面入手。根据具体情况选择适当的优化方法,并结合腾讯云提供的相关产品来满足需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券